Death by the Powerful : Invisibility and Social Harm - Katy Snell

Death by the Powerful

Invisibility and Social Harm

By: Katy Snell

This vital book exposes the devastating ways families are treated after their loved ones have been killed by a relatively powerful perpetrator; revealing how families are harmed; silenced by the criminal justice process and invisible in both criminology and the mainstream media. Drawing on landmark cases such as the Grenfell fire, it explores the failures of de-regulation and how institutional perpetrators fail to be held accountable.

Centering the voices of secondary victims-those left behind after corporate harm-it highlights the ways in which justice is avoided, and the effect of this on the families. A vital contribution to zemiology and the study of corporate crime, this book confronts the true cost of crimes committed by the powerful.
